1 Investment Bankers:

One of the most traditional routes for selling a company is through an investment banker These professionals specialize in mergers and acquisitions and have the expertise to guide you through every step of the process Investment bankers have access to a wide network of potential buyers and can help you negotiate the best possible deal While this option may come with higher fees, the expertise and connections that investment bankers bring to the table can often result in a higher sale price for your company.

2 Business Brokers:

If your company is smaller in size, you may want to consider working with a business broker Business brokers specialize in selling small and medium-sized businesses and can help you navigate the complexities of the sale process While business brokers may not have the same level of expertise as investment bankers, they often have a better understanding of the local market and can help you find a buyer who is the right fit for your company Working with a business broker can be a cost-effective way to sell your company while still maximizing your profit.

3 Online Marketplaces:

Websites like BizBuySell and BusinessesForSale allow you to list your company for sale and connect with potential buyers These platforms can be a great option if you’re looking to reach a wider audience of buyers and want to have more control over the sale process While selling your company through an online marketplace may require more legwork on your part, it can also be a cost-effective way to sell your company and maximize your profit.

4 Industry-Specific Websites:

Depending on the industry your company operates in, there may be industry-specific websites and platforms where you can list your business for sale These websites cater to buyers who are specifically looking to acquire companies in your industry, increasing the likelihood of finding a buyer who is the right fit for your business Listing your company on industry-specific websites can help you reach a targeted audience of buyers and maximize your profit in the sale process.

5 Direct Sales:

If you already have a potential buyer in mind or if you have a network of contacts in your industry, you may want to consider selling your company through a direct sale This can be a faster and more cost-effective way to sell your company, as it eliminates the need for middlemen like investment bankers or business brokers While selling your company through a direct sale may require more effort on your part, it can also result in a higher profit as you cut out additional fees and expenses.
